Hi! I love emeralds and if you don't mind getting it nicked, then I would not recommend if as an everyday ring. I have an emerald ring with a halo around the emerald and even then, I have nicks on mine. They are not big nicks, and for me, I expect colored gemstones to nick. I have a Ceylon sapphire ring where the girdle is open and I have nicks on that stone too. I wear my rings all the time and do not baby them.
If you are the type that will be really upset with a nick, I would definitely not recommend using an emerald as your engagement ring.
